Richard Arthur fined $30 000

THE BROTHER of former Prime Minister Owen Arthur was fined $30 000 for having 102 rounds of ammunition by the No. 2 Supreme Court today.

Richard DeLisle Arthur of Maynards, St Peter, was found guilty, at an earlier Session of the Continuous Sittings, of illegally having the bullets at his house on January 31, 2012.

Mr Justice Randall Worrell ordered him to pay the fine in 12 months or spend six months in prison. (HLE)
